ABA Celebration of Pro Bono: "Hope & Help in Hard Times"

Friday, October 30, 2009
8 a.m. - 5 p.m.

Seattle University School of Law
Reception to Follow
6.0 CLE credits including up to 1.75 Ethics

This CLE will offer a day of pro bono workshops on: how to get involved in local pro bono activities, the basics of setting up a pro bono practice and working with pro bono clients, and Pro bono incentives and ethics. Please join us for a free Reception to honor Bill Gates Sr., winner of the prestigious ABA awards, immediately following.
